A4 International Pte Ltd
At a glance
A4 International Pte Ltd manages 65 MCSTs across 4 of Singapore's five regions. The firm has operated in Singapore since 1996, managing a portfolio that spans residential, commercial and industrial developments. It holds BizSafe Level 4 accreditation.

Is A4 International Pte Ltd regulated?
Yes. Managing agents for MCSTs in Singapore operate under the Building Maintenance and Strata Management Act (BMSMA), administered by BCA. Every MCST's appointed managing agent must be recorded in the BCA MCST register. MCST councils are governed by elected management committees.
How does an MCST change to a different managing agent?
An MCST council can switch managing agents by ordinary resolution at a general meeting. The incumbent contract must be reviewed for its notice period — typically 30–90 days. Best practice is to obtain written proposals from alternative agents before the resolution so that a handover can begin immediately upon appointment.
